Transaction 64d1dd012be99c606e9541bc396e0efa24dcece11fa5b116a54648d0b2806064

2 Input
2 Outputs
  • 64d1dd012be99c606e9541bc396e0efa24dcece11fa5b116a54648d0b2806064:0
  • value  1315391
    address  3M4FJUdBfyUwb8zto9CiKmsiYUkTNcSUTA
  • 64d1dd012be99c606e9541bc396e0efa24dcece11fa5b116a54648d0b2806064:1
  • value  155370
    address  12BrLb2NWSzjtfBKoHnFuNV61azjSUMDSA